/* iPhone 7 Plus in landscape */
@media only screen
and (max-width : 640px) {

    /* Slider */
    div.slider h1 {
        font-size: 135% !important;
    }

    div.slider-html-inhalt {
        padding: 7px 7px;
        margin: 7px 16px;
        font-size: 100%;
        line-height: 110%;
    }

    div.slider-animation {
        margin: 7px 16px;
    }

    div.slider-html-inhalt p {
        margin-bottom: 0.7em;
    }

}

/* iPhone 7 Plus in portrait */
@media only screen
and (max-width : 320px) {
    /* Homepage - Slider */
    div#slider-container { display: none; }
    /* Homepage - Grauer unterer Rand bei Header raus */
    .header { border-bottom: 0; }
    /* Homepage - Breadcrumb */
    div.banner.dark-translucent-bg { display: none; }
    /* Überschriften */
    .main h1 { font-size: 18px; }
    .main h2 { font-size: 16px; }
}
